The Division of
Elementary and Secondary Education (DESE) "Rules Governing the
Distribution of Student Special Needs Funding and the Determination of
Allowable Expenditures of those Funds" requires Arkansas school districts
to provide one (1) or more alternative learning environments for eligible
students.
On or before March 31,
2023, select districts must complete and submit a program description for
approval. Those districts include:
- all
districts in cohort 1 (see attached cohort list),
- districts
proposing significant changes to an existing ALE program, and
- districts
establishing a new ALE program.
The 2023-2024 ALE
Program Description Submission Form is attached. The ALE Program
Description Form Rubric can be found at the DESE Alternative Education website.
Programs approved during the current submission cycle (cohort 1) will receive a
three-year approval and will resubmit in the spring of 2026. Districts
outside cohort 1 submitting to establish a new program or those submitting for
a significant change to an existing program will remain within the district's
predetermined cohort. District cohort assignments are included as an
attachment.
